Processor Specs
| Intel Xeon E3-1275 v2 | Processor | Intel Xeon E5-2420 |
| 3500 MHz | Frequency | 1900 MHz |
| 3900 MHz | Maximum Frequency | 2400 MHz |
| 4 | Cores | 6 |
| 8 | Threads | 12 |
| 77 W | TDP | 95 W |
| Ivy Bridge | Codename | Sandy Bridge-EN |
| Socket 1155 LGA | Package | Socket 2011 LGA |
